The History of Osteopathic Medicine
Osteopathic medication was founded in 1874 by American physician Dr. Andrew Taylor Still. Disappointed with several clinical practices of his time, Dr. Still believed that health care should focus on the body’s natural capability to recover itself. He highlighted preventive medicine, healthy and balanced living, and the importance of comprehending the partnership between the body’s structure and feature.
The initial osteopathic medical school, the American Institution of Osteopathy, was developed in Kirksville, Missouri, in 1892. Since then, osteopathic medicine has actually grown into a revered branch of health care, specifically in the USA. With time, scientific research, technical advancements, and standard medical education have actually strengthened the integrity and efficiency of osteopathic medicine.
Approach of Osteopathic Medicine
Among the defining attributes of a Doctor of Osteopathic Medication is the alternative viewpoint of patient care. As opposed to merely identifying and dealing with illness, DO doctors take into consideration numerous elements that influence health and wellness, including physical, emotional, social, and environmental conditions.
The 4 fundamental concepts of osteopathic medication consist of:
The body is a unified whole where all systems work together.
The body possesses self-healing and self-regulating mechanisms.
Structure and feature are carefully related.
Effective treatment is based upon comprehending these concepts while applying modern-day medical scientific research.
This approach urges physicians to develop long-lasting partnerships with patients and to focus on disease avoidance, health and wellness education and learning, and way of life enhancements.
Education and Training
Ending up being a Medical Professional of Osteopathic Medication requires years of strenuous education and scientific training. Pupils should first complete a bachelor’s degree with coursework in biology, chemistry, physics, and mathematics before applying to an accredited osteopathic medical institution.
The clinical curriculum typically covers 4 years. Throughout the initial two years, pupils research study makeup, physiology, pathology, pharmacology, microbiology, and medical sciences. The final 2 years involve monitored scientific rotations in healthcare facilities and healthcare facilities.
A distinct element of osteopathic education and learning is Osteopathic Manipulative Therapy (OMT), a hands-on strategy utilized to detect, treat, and protect against health problem by moving muscular tissues and joints. Trainees get substantial training in OMT while also grasping conventional clinical expertise equivalent to that of allopathic (MD) medical professionals.
After graduation, DO medical professionals full residency programs lasting three to seven years depending upon their picked specialized. Lots of also pursue fellowships for advanced subspecialty training.
Extent of Technique
Physicians of Osteopathic Medicine are accredited to carry out the very same obligations as Medical Physicians (MDs). They can:
Diagnose diseases and medical conditions.
Prescribe medications.
Do surgeries.
Order lab tests and imaging researches.
Supply infants.
Offer preventive medical care.
Manage persistent health problems.
Operate in emergency medication and extensive treatment settings.
In lots of nations, particularly the United States, DO physicians have complete method legal rights matching to MD doctors. Their education and learning prepares them to exercise throughout basically every clinical specialized.

Challenges Encountering Osteopathic Medication
Despite significant progress, osteopathic medication still encounters several difficulties. Public awareness stays restricted in some nations where the DO degree is less common than the MD degree. Misconceptions about the credentials and extent of practice of DO doctors can develop complication among patients.
International acknowledgment additionally differs significantly. While many nations identify the full medical credentials of U.S.-trained DO doctors, others have licensing limitations or various interpretations of osteopathy that may not approve complete doctor standing.
One more challenge is the expanding demand for healthcare professionals in the middle of medical professional shortages. Osteopathic clinical schools continue expanding enrollment while maintaining high instructional requirements to assist address workforce requirements.
